linux下命令启动oracle监听

fiy 其他 86

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ux下,要启动Oracle监听,可以按照以下步骤进行操作:

    1. 打开终端,并使用root用户登录系统。

    2. 进入Oracle软件安装目录的bin目录,例如:

    “`
    cd /opt/oracle/product/11.2.0/dbhome_1/bin
    “`

    注意:这个路径需要根据你实际的安装目录进行修改。

    3. 执行lsnrctl start命令,启动监听:

    “`
    ./lsnrctl start
    “`

    4. 等待一段时间后,你将看到类似于以下的输出信息,表示监听已经成功启动:

    “`
    Starting /opt/oracle/product/11.2.0/dbhome_1/bin/tnslsnr: please wait…

    TNSLSNR for Linux: Version 11.2.0.1.0 – Production
    System parameter file is /opt/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ora
    Log messages written to /opt/oracle/diag/tnslsnr/localhost/listener/alert/log.xml
    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=localhost)(PORT=1521)))
    “`

    5. 如果你想确认监听是否正常启动,可以执行以下命令查看监听状态:

    “`
    ./lsnrctl status
    “`

    你将看到类似于以下的输出信息:

    “`
    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=localhost)(PORT=1521)))
    STATUS of the LISTENER
    ————————
    Alias LISTENER
    Version TNSLSNR for Linux: Version 11.2.0.1.0 – Production
    Start Date 29-AUG-2021 20:40:55
    Uptime 0 days 0 hr. 0 min. 0 sec
    Trace Level off
    Security ON: Local OS Authentication
    SNMP OFF
    Listener Parameter File /opt/oracle/product/11.2.0/dbhome_1/network/admin/listener.ora
    Listener Log File /opt/oracle/diag/tnslsnr/localhost/listener/alert/log.xml
    Listening Endpoints Summary…
    “`

    通过以上步骤,你就成功启动了Oracle监听。如果在执行过程中遇到问题,可以查看日志文件或者参考Oracle官方文档进行故障排查。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ux下,可以使用以下命令来启动Oracle监听器(Oracle Listener):

    1. 打开终端并使用root用户登录系统。
    2. 进入Oracle软件所在的目录,通常是`/u01/app/oracle`。
    3. 执行以下命令以切换到Oracle用户:
    “`
    su – oracle
    “`
    4. 进入ORACLE_HOME目录,该目录是Oracle软件安装的目录,通常是`/u01/app/oracle/product/<版本号>/dbhome_1`。
    5. 使用以下命令启动监听器:
    “`
    lsnrctl start
    “`
    6. 当命令执行成功后,会显示一些信息,包括监听器的名称、协议、地址等。
    “`
    Starting /u01/app/oracle/product/<版本号>/dbhome_1/bin/tnslsnr: please wait…
    TNSLSNR for Linux: Version <版本号> – Production
    System parameter file is /network/admin/listener.ora
    Log messages written to
    /network/log/listener.log
    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=<主机名>)(PORT=1521)))
    “`
    7. 使用以下命令验证监听器是否成功启动:
    “`
    lsnrctl status
    “`
    如果监听器已成功启动,会显示一些信息,包括监听器的名称、协议、地址等。
    “`
    Connecting to (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=<主机名>)(PORT=1521)))
    STATUS of the LISTENER
    ————————
    Alias LISTENER
    Version <版本号>
    Protocol TNS Listener

    “`
    8. 完成以上步骤后,Oracle监听器就成功启动了,可以开始使用Oracle数据库。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ux下,启动Oracle监听器有两种方法:通过命令行启动和通过服务启动。下面是具体的操作流程:

    方法一:通过命令行启动监听器

    1. 打开终端,使用root权限登录系统。

    2. 使用su命令切换到oracle用户,或者使用sudo命令以root用户身份执行以下命令。

    3. 进入Oracle安装目录的bin目录,例如:
    “`
    cd /u01/app/oracle/product/12.1.0/dbhome_1/bin
    “`

    4. 执行lsnrctl start命令启动监听器,例如:
    “`
    ./lsnrctl start
    “`

    5. 如果监听器成功启动,会显示类似以下信息:
    “`
    LSNRCTL for Linux: Version 12.1.0.2.0 – Production on 14-AUG-2020 09:00:00
    Copyright (c) 1991, 2019, Oracle. All rights reserved.
    Starting /u01/app/oracle/product/12.1.0/dbhome_1/bin/tnslsnr: please wait…
    TNSLSNR for Linux: Version 12.1.0.2.0 – Production
    System parameter file is /u01/app/oracle/product/12.1.0/dbhome_1/network/admin/listener.ora
    Log messages written to /u01/app/oracle/diag/tnslsnr/localhost/listener/alert/log.xml
    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=ipc)(KEY=EXTPROC1521)))
    Listening on: (DESCRIPTION=(ADDRESS=(PROTOCOL=tcp)(HOST=127.0.0.1)(PORT=1521)))
    “`

    6. 使用Ctrl+C组合键退出LSNRCTL命令行工具。

    方法二:通过服务启动监听器

    1. 打开终端,使用root权限登录系统。

    2. 使用su命令切换到oracle用户,或者使用sudo命令以root用户身份执行以下命令。

    3. 执行以下命令来启动Oracle监听器服务:
    “`
    systemctl start oracle-listener
    “`

    4. 如果监听器成功启动,不会返回任何信息。

    5. 可以使用以下命令检查监听器状态:
    “`
    systemctl status oracle-listener
    “`

    6. 如果监听器正在运行,会显示“active (running)”状态。

    以上就是在Linux下通过命令行和服务启动Oracle监听器的方法和操作流程。根据具体情况选择合适的方法启动监听器。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部